Brine is the salt-and-water solution the publications name
Clemson, in HGIC-3100, defines brined pickles as pickles going "through a curing process in a brine (salt and water) solution for one or more weeks." The brine here is both the medium of fermentation and the preliminary soak. The National Center for Home Food Preservation uses the same word for the topping-up solution called for in some of its recipes, made with 1½ tbsp of salt per quart of water, and for the liquid in which sauerkraut ferments (NCHFP-Kraut). One word, then, covers the fermentation liquid, a covering liquid, and a short presoak; the publication in hand tells you which sense applies.
Curing is the fermentation phase itself
The NCHFP writes, in its general pickle material: "Regular dill pickles and sauerkraut are fermented and cured for about 3 weeks. … During curing, colors and flavors change and acidity increases." Curing is not a separate step after fermentation; it is the fermentation, watched over until color, flavor, and acidity have shifted. Oregon State's PNW 355 agrees in its own words: "Brined (fermented) pickles require several weeks of 'curing' at room temperature." The national guide prints about 3 weeks; PNW 355 says several weeks without giving a figure. The two are not in conflict, and no accepted source publishes a different count.
Fresh-pack pickles skip fermentation entirely
The NCHFP defines the category by contrast: "Fresh-pack or quick-process pickles are not fermented; some are brined several hours or overnight, then drained and covered with vinegar and seasonings." PNW 355 adds the timing from the cook's side: these pickles are "made in one or two days by adding acid in the form of vinegar." Two other names, quick-process pickles and quick pickles, appear in the sources for the same category. The acid comes from vinegar rather than from microbial action, which is the whole distinction the publications draw.
Acidified food is a regulatory term, not a kitchen term
The Code of Federal Regulations, at 21 CFR 114.3(b), defines acidified foods as "low-acid foods to which acid(s) or acid food(s) are added… They have a water activity (a_w) greater than 0.85 and have a finished equilibrium pH of 4.6 or below. These foods may be called, or may purport to be, 'pickles' or 'pickled ______.'" This is the language of regulation, with thresholds and a finished-equilibrium measurement, and it belongs to a different register from the kitchen vocabulary above. A home cook reads it to know that the word "pickle" carries a legal meaning in commerce; the kitchen terms brine, curing, and fresh-pack do not.
Water-bath canning stops what fermentation started
PNW 355 describes the procedure: "Arrange the filled jars on the rack of a canner filled halfway with very hot water (140°F for raw-packed foods, 180°F for hot-packed foods). Add more very hot water… to bring the water level up to 1 to 2 inches above jar tops… When the water boils, set a timer for the recommended time." The equipment, from the same publication, is any large container with "room for at least 1 inch of water to briskly boil over the tops of jars during processing," used with a rack at the bottom. The stated purpose for pickles is blunt: "Pickles are processed to stop fermentation and the growth of bacteria that cause spoilage" (PNW 355). Canning, in this vocabulary, is the ending of the process, not part of the fermentation.
Headspace and weight have printed values and printed consequences
Headspace is "the space between the packed food and liquid and the top of the jar" (PNW 355). Every recipe in this manual's source material uses ½ inch, "unless otherwise specified" (PNW 355). The same publication prints what goes wrong when the measurement is off: too little headspace and the jar siphons, losing liquid and failing to seal; too much and the air is not driven out during processing.
A weight is defined by its job: "A weight keeps fermenting food under the brine" (PNW 355). The published devices are a flat plate or pie plate slightly smaller than the container opening, weighted with two or three quart jars filled with water, or a large food-grade bag filled with brine (PNW 355; NCHFP-Containers).
The published word is scum, and the published orders are to remove it
During fermentation a film forms at the surface, and the accepted publications call it scum. The NCHFP states the cause: "Wild yeasts and bacteria that feed on the acid thus reducing the concentration if allowed to accumulate" (NCHFP-Problems). The instruction follows in its dill pickle directions: "Check the container several times a week and promptly remove surface scum or mold" (NCHFP-Dill). Colorado State, in its sauerkraut material, describes a "white or pink yeast scum" that "can be removed and discarded" (CSU-Sauerkraut).
Other words in wide circulation among fermenters are not printed in these sources. This is worth stating term by term, because the reader who searches elsewhere will meet them:
- Airlock: not found. None of the accepted sources defines or recommends an airlock. The published devices for keeping food under brine are the weighted plate and the brine-filled bag; the clean, heavy bath towel is the published cover of the container, against insects and molds (NCHFP-Containers; PNW 355).
- Kahm yeast: not found. The expression appears in none of the accepted sources. The published term for the surface film is scum, as defined above.
- Pellicle: not found in the accepted sources consulted.
One film, one published word
The surface film of fermentation is scum in every accepted source, and every source that mentions it says to remove it promptly. Words like airlock and kahm yeast appear nowhere in these publications.
